How our window cleaning works in Minneapolis
- 1Vacuum window tracks and sills first to remove loose debris before any wet application.
- 2Apply streak-free cleaning solution to interior window glass and work with professional-grade squeegees.
- 3Detail-clean frame interiors, sill surfaces, and any built-in window seating or ledges.
- 4Address sliding door glass — both panels — including the frame and bottom track.
- 5Gently brush or vacuum window screens to clear dust and pollen without damaging the mesh.
- 6Final pass on all glass with a clean microfiber to catch any remaining streaks before departure.

How often should interior windows be cleaned in Minneapolis?
Most Minneapolis homes benefit from interior window cleaning 2-4 times per year. Winter's forced-air heating deposits a surprising amount of dust on glass, and spring pollen season is another natural trigger.
How long does window cleaning take in Minneapolis?
A typical Minneapolis home with 15-20 windows takes 2-3 hours. Larger window counts or specialty shapes (arched, angled) add time; we estimate before booking.
